ROSEMONT, Ill. (AP) -- Responding to the shutdown of two dozen charities and nonprofit groups since Sept. 11, 2001, Muslims announced formation of the National Council of American Muslim Non- Profits to provide oversight and transparency that will protect Muslim institutions.
